Output e3f6da1824b20ec89735457d9c117c6ce79348a8d26f956845b2f4691225fb87:0

value
16598634
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 48391a08c2618975add2cb5d433704f4869ec162 OP_EQUALVERIFY OP_CHECKSIG
address
17at4JpQEvJNNvADu27cvPbJ2ZTamxm4RK
transaction
e3f6da1824b20ec89735457d9c117c6ce79348a8d26f956845b2f4691225fb87
spent
true